Semi-automated pipeline to accelerate multi-site flowsheet alignment and concept mapping in electronic health records
Hao Fan1, Sarah C Rossetti2,3, Jennifer Thate2,4
1Institute for Informatics, Data Science and Biostatistics, Washington University School of Medicine, Saint Louis, MO 63110, United States.
Objectives:
Health-care institutions customize electronic health record (EHR) configurations to reflect their unique workflows and patient care priorities. Ensuring EHR alignment across sites facilitates seamless information exchange. We developed a pipeline for EHR flowsheet alignment between health-care organizations. The pipeline is augmented by mapping flowsheet data fields to concepts in the Clinical Care Classification (CCC) nursing terminology.
Materials And Methods:
Flowsheet templates and measures from 2 study sites were transformed into template-measure (T-M) pairs. They were aligned through exact, lexical, or semantic matching. Lexical matches were assessed using Jaccard similarity and fuzzy matching methods. Semantic alignment was determined using cosine similarity between large language model-generated embeddings of T-M pairs and CCC concepts to rank and recommend the top n concepts in CCC. Concept mappings were evaluated based on whether concepts were mapped consistently within the CCC hierarchy.
Results:
We totally aligned 31 255 unique T-M pairs in acute care units and 27 012 T-M pairs in intensive care units from 2 study sites. When restricted to the top-ranked CCC concept (n = 1), we achieved a 63% flowsheet alignment rate with a 53% concept mapping rate. Expanding to the top 3 concepts (n = 3) improved alignment to 96.5% and concept mapping to 96%.
Discussion And Conclusion:
Electronic health record data field alignment with concept mapping offers opportunities to standardize data elements presented in flowsheets across health-care sites. We demonstrated the feasibility of leveraging a semi-automated pipeline to streamline the EHR flowsheet alignment and accelerate the manual concept mapping process.
